Abstract
An automatic fluid sampling transport system for use in fields such as atomic absorption spectroscopy and liquid chromatography. The system described provides for circular tray sampling having an increased through-put capacity. This is accomplished by providing a system which allows the sampling of vials in concentric circles on the same carousel. The mechanism described synchronizes the raising and lowering of the sample probe to the incremental, rotational movement of the carousel and the rotational movement of the probe carrying means between successive sample vials in the various concentric circles. The mechanism is relatively simple and is adaptable to provide a plurality of such concentric circles of openings to expand the through-put capability of the system.
